The Big Guns - 18V

 Makita's most powerful cordless tools run on the 18 volt platform and this line has the most room for continued growth.  You get long lasting performance without being incumbered by a cord and quick recharge cycles keep you going all day if you run two batteries and switch out.  The longer lasting Nickel-Metal Hydride in these batteries outperforms even the best Nickel Cadmium batteries by an advertized 70%.  These batteries deliver a lot of power and are my latest go to platform.

The 14.4 Volt Sweet Spot

I have a lot of cordless power tools in the 14.4 power platform. Whenever I need to replace batteries for this range of Makita cordless power tools I buy them in pairs. They contain the same Ni-MH battery at the 18V listed above but come in a smaller package. They deliver a little less power at only 2.6Ah but they seem to last forever. 12 Volts of Rechargable Power

The Makita 12 volt range of nickel cadmium batteries is being seen less and less on the market as consumers opt for more power delivered in the higher voltage batteries. That said, there is something to be appreciated in the lower weight of the 12 batteries from Makita. They charge quickly, deliver a lot of power and weigh much less than their super sized counterparts. Small Size, 9.6 Volts of Big Power

 Weighing in at just one pound the Makita 9.6 volt batteries deliver a lot of power in a small package.  I use them to power my cordless flashlight for hours and simply drop the battery in the charger at the end of the night.  This battery uses the same universal charger listed above so you do not even a separate unit.  I recommend picking this up with a flashlight for long lasting rechargeable power.
